The Malta National Museum of Archaeology

The Malta National Museum of Archaeology submitted by CoppellaiaMatta on 16th Dec 2024. Described as: "Embracing couple. The Neolithic artefact, which dates back to ca.3200 B.C. was found at Tarxien Temples. It clearly represents two people hugging each other with their faces very close to each other, possibly kissing. This unique figure is, to date, the only artefact dating to the Maltese Neolithic period which shows human emotions immortalized through artistic expression."
